Still confused - How to buy VTSAX with a $3k min? by [deleted] in FIREyFemmes

[–]kicksaveandadandy2 11 points12 points  (0 children)

Looks like a minimum because it's a Vanguard fund but at Schwab. It's $3000 to start, after that is any amount over $1.

You might want to look at SWTSX, it's Schwab's version of a total stock index and minimum is $1 for all purchases.

Advice to Get Out of Edward Jones by [deleted] in personalfinance

[–]kicksaveandadandy2 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I just did this 2 weeks ago, switching from EJ to Schwab because EJ was charging me a management fee of 1.35%. I submitted the transfer requests all online in the Schwab portal, only needed EJ account number. 1 week later, most everything was moved over. A few of my funds were slower than others but I was glad I didn't have to talk to the EJ adviser.
